Most induction or easy-top radiant-electric appliances have absolutely digital controls. If you’re used to turning knobs to raise or lower the flame or heat, getting accustomed to a digital interface could also be part of the learning curve. That mentioned, many induction ranges have knobs, and a few induction cooktops do, too, together with one among our suggestions. This cooktop's house-age design includes a magnetic knob that can help ease the transition to a digital interface if knobs are what you recognize. There is no flame. Should you love cooking with gas—the look of dwell hearth underneath a solid-iron skillet, the flexibility to char peppers over the stovetop—induction is not going to offer the same experience. You possibly can, however, take pleasure in the same experience with a charcoal grill, a toaster oven, your broiler, or a handheld torch.     Oven dimension can fluctuate from two to six cubic ft. Clearly, the oven size you want is determined by the size of what you'll sometimes be cooking. In the event you need even more room - or if you’re cooking two issues within the oven at completely different temperatures - be suggested that some electric ranges include double ovens. A comparatively new improve to the electric range is the convection oven. A convection oven works by utilizing followers to circulate scorching air round whatever you’re cooking. If you're buying a brand new vary, you might be deciding between induction and electric cooktops. Each are great choices, however it is essential to understand the variations between them, and which shall be the perfect match for the particular meals you tend to cook most often. Whereas electric and induction cooktops produce the same outcome, the best way they really get there could not be extra completely different. Electric cooktops use a centralized heat source.

By the top, you’ll have all the necessary info to decide which kind of stove is true to your kitchen. The wattage on clean cooktops is often higher than on stovetops with metallic coil burners. This implies the cooking surface will heat up faster. Some electric ranges come with a "power boil" feature that may use as much as three,000 watts to quickly boil water and other liquids like stocks or broths. Size matters in the case of the ovens in electric ranges.


    If your kitchen already has a variety you plan to substitute, merely measure it and use it as a information when shopping. If you want so as to add a spread to an area that doesn’t already have one, the measuring generally is a bit extra tough. If you’re working with a contractor or via a home improvement store, they'll guide you through the method. Beyond simply the measurements, assume about what you need your kitchen to seem like — the number of burners, how far out you need the range to stick out, and many others., and use that to guide your aesthetic decisions.
